This one will make you check under the bed, scurry for the covers and yank them over your head!

Ava rents the remote old house because she is running from guilt, memories and bad choices. She needs peace and quiet to focus on writing her new book, and a seaside escape sounds perfect.

But the house is already occupied by the enigmatic presence of a long dead sea captain. She is pulled into a world of erotic dreams, and overwhelming grief. The edges between reality and her imagination begin to blur, and her search for the truth is precariously dangerous.
